* Exported from MasterCook * SIRIMA'S BROCCOLI & SHRIMP SALAD Recipe By : Serving Size : 4 Preparation Time :0:00 Categories : Fish Main Dish Salads Vegetables Amount Measure Ingredient -- Preparation Method -------- ------------ -------------------------------- -----SALAD----- 1 lb Broccoli 2 Scallions, thinly sliced 1/2 Red bell pepper, julienned 1/2 To 3/4 lb. small shrimp -- cooked -----DRESSING----- 1/4 c Rice vinegar 1 1/2 tb Sugar 1/2 ts Salt 1/2 ts Finely chopped fresh ginger 2 tb Vegetable oil 1/2 ts Sesame oil Freshly ground pepper -- to taste -----GARNISH----- 2 tb Toasted sesame seeds Cut the broccoli florests from their stems and separate into small clusters. Peel the stems, removing strings; skin. Cut into julienne strips. Bring 2 quarts of lightly salted water to a boil. Add broccoli florets and stems and cook just until tender crisp, about 2 minutes. Drain and plunge into ice water. When chilled, drain thoroughly and put in a bowl. Add scallions, bell pepper and shrimp. To make the dressing, combine all ingredients, whisking in oil until well blended. Toss with broccoli mixture and marinate for 1 to 2 hours. Just before serving, sprinkle with sesame seeds. Yield: 4 to 6 servings. Ogden writes: “Beautiful colors and crunchy textures highlight this great marriage of flavors.” Recipe developed by Renee Shepherd and Fran Raboff.
